Business Breakfast at the Sheraton Hotel

The Court Garden makes for a wonderful space for any event, but this day we decorated for a business breakfast. An intimate meeting over breakfast in such a beautiful setting is a great way to start any day!

The decor was simple yet stunning, adding the freshness of summer with greenery runners on the tables and the warmth of ivory linens and chair covers. Cylinder vases with floating candles and votive candles were added to the greenery, champagne sashes were added to the chairs and the tables were finished with gold charger plates and ivory napkins.

Glenn and Suchen

The Atrium or Garden Room at the Sheraton Hotel is such a beautiful space for any event but especially a wedding that brought travellers from all over the world together to celebrate.  We created the bouquets and boutinneers with various greenery, thistle and beautiful calla lilies which were a favorite of the bride's.  Ivory stripe linens dressed the tables with a birch slab in the center to hold the centerpieces, which where created with ivory hydrangea in rustic containers, mason jars with floating candles and Newfoundland beach rocks sat next to table numbers that represented the couple's travels.  Each table was numbered with a Gate and a destination the couple had visited together.  The bride made airplane place cards for her guests.  We added entrance decor to the Battery/Avalon rooms where the dance took place and draped the stair railings to soften the look.
